The Elizabeth Foundation for the Arts is a New York–based nonprofit organization serving artists and writers by providing space, tools, and a cooperative environment to develop individual practice. Its programs include an open-submission visual artist studio program with subsidized workspace in midtown Manhattan, a cooperative printmaking workshop offering affordable access and support, and a project space that expands engagement beyond studios to foster public dialogue about the creative process. The organization aims to catalyze cultural growth by connecting artists, creative communities, and the public through ongoing exhibitions, seminars, and collaborative projects. Based in New York City, EFA operates with a focus on supporting professional artists across disciplines, offering spaces and programming that facilitate career development and cross-disciplinary interaction.
